Cats once had a negative reputation due to their independence, leading many to believe they lack affection. However, the internet is now filled with videos showcasing the loving side of felines. A heartwarming video shared on April 11 by owner Sara (@saritaxdg) captures her tabby cat Luna showering her three kittens with love. Luna gently strokes her baby's head with her paw before grooming and cuddling them, leaving viewers in awe. This tear-jerking video has garnered over 1.4 million views and 242,000 likes. Comments express amazement at Luna's swift transition into motherhood, with one user describing it as "the most beautiful thing ever.

From birth to early development, mother cats, or queens, play a crucial role in caring for and teaching their offspring important skills like feeding, grooming, and socialization. The bond and protection a mother cat provides remain strong as she guides her litter to independence. Newsweek recently reported an inspiring story of a cat named Frankie who adopted orphaned babies.
